1 /*
2 * Symbol USB barcode to serial driver
4 * Copyright (C) 2013 Johan Hovold <jhovold@gmail.com>
5 * Copyright (C) 2009 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@suse.de>
6 * Copyright (C) 2009 Novell Inc.
8 * This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or
9 * modify it under the terms of the GNU General Public License version
10 * 2 as published by the Free Software Foundation.
13 #include <linux/kernel.h>
14 #include <linux/init.h>
15 #include <linux/tty.h>
16 #include <linux/slab.h>
17 #include <linux/tty_driver.h>
18 #include <linux/tty_flip.h>
19 #include <linux/module.h>
20 #include <linux/usb.h>
21 #include <linux/usb/serial.h>
22 #include <linux/uaccess.h>
24 static const struct usb_device_id id_table[] = {
25 { USB_DEVICE(0x05e0, 0x0600) },
26 { },
28 MODULE_DEVICE_TABLE(usb, id_table);
30 struct symbol_private {
31 spinlock_t lock; /* protects the following flags */
32 bool throttled;
33 bool actually_throttled;
36 static void symbol_int_callback(struct urb *urb)
38 struct usb_serial_port *port = urb->context;
39 struct symbol_private *priv = usb_get_serial_port_data(port);
40 unsigned char *data = urb->transfer_buffer;
41 int status = urb->status;
42 int result;
43 int data_length;
45 switch (status) {
46 case 0:
47 /* success */
48 break;
49 case -ECONNRESET:
50 case -ENOENT:
51 case -ESHUTDOWN:
52 /* this urb is terminated, clean up */
53 dev_dbg(&port->dev, "%s - urb shutting down with status: %d\n",
54 __func__, status);
55 return;
56 default:
57 dev_dbg(&port->dev, "%s - nonzero urb status received: %d\n",
58 __func__, status);
59 goto exit;
62 usb_serial_debug_data(&port->dev, __func__, urb->actual_length, data);
65 * Data from the device comes with a 1 byte header:
67 * <size of data> <data>...
69 if (urb->actual_length > 1) {
70 data_length = data[0];
71 if (data_length > (urb->actual_length - 1))
72 data_length = urb->actual_length - 1;
73 tty_insert_flip_string(&port->port, &data[1], data_length);
74 tty_flip_buffer_push(&port->port);
75 } else {
76 dev_dbg(&port->dev,
77 "Improper amount of data received from the device, "
78 "%d bytes", urb->actual_length);
81 exit:
82 spin_lock(&priv->lock);
84 /* Continue trying to always read if we should */
85 if (!priv->throttled) {
86 result = usb_submit_urb(port->interrupt_in_urb, GFP_ATOMIC);
87 if (result)
88 dev_err(&port->dev,
89 "%s - failed resubmitting read urb, error %d\n",
90 __func__, result);
91 } else
92 priv->actually_throttled = true;
93 spin_unlock(&priv->lock);
96 static int symbol_open(struct tty_struct *tty, struct usb_serial_port *port)
98 struct symbol_private *priv = usb_get_serial_port_data(port);
99 unsigned long flags;
100 int result = 0;
102 spin_lock_irqsave(&priv->lock, flags);
103 priv->throttled = false;
104 priv->actually_throttled = false;
105 spin_unlock_irqrestore(&priv->lock, flags);
107 /* Start reading from the device */
108 result = usb_submit_urb(port->interrupt_in_urb, GFP_KERNEL);
109 if (result)
110 dev_err(&port->dev,
111 "%s - failed resubmitting read urb, error %d\n",
112 __func__, result);
113 return result;
116 static void symbol_close(struct usb_serial_port *port)
118 usb_kill_urb(port->interrupt_in_urb);
121 static void symbol_throttle(struct tty_struct *tty)
123 struct usb_serial_port *port = tty->driver_data;
124 struct symbol_private *priv = usb_get_serial_port_data(port);
126 spin_lock_irq(&priv->lock);
127 priv->throttled = true;
128 spin_unlock_irq(&priv->lock);
131 static void symbol_unthrottle(struct tty_struct *tty)
133 struct usb_serial_port *port = tty->driver_data;
134 struct symbol_private *priv = usb_get_serial_port_data(port);
135 int result;
136 bool was_throttled;
138 spin_lock_irq(&priv->lock);
139 priv->throttled = false;
140 was_throttled = priv->actually_throttled;
141 priv->actually_throttled = false;
142 spin_unlock_irq(&priv->lock);
144 if (was_throttled) {
145 result = usb_submit_urb(port->interrupt_in_urb, GFP_KERNEL);
146 if (result)
147 dev_err(&port->dev,
148 "%s - failed submitting read urb, error %d\n",
149 __func__, result);
153 static int symbol_startup(struct usb_serial *serial)
155 if (!serial->num_interrupt_in) {
156 dev_err(&serial->dev->dev, "no interrupt-in endpoint\n");
157 return -ENODEV;
160 return 0;
163 static int symbol_port_probe(struct usb_serial_port *port)
165 struct symbol_private *priv;
167 priv = kzalloc(sizeof(*priv), GFP_KERNEL);
168 if (!priv)
169 return -ENOMEM;
171 spin_lock_init(&priv->lock);
173 usb_set_serial_port_data(port, priv);
175 return 0;
178 static int symbol_port_remove(struct usb_serial_port *port)
180 struct symbol_private *priv = usb_get_serial_port_data(port);
182 kfree(priv);
184 return 0;
187 static struct usb_serial_driver symbol_device = {
188 .driver = {
189 .owner = THIS_MODULE,
190 .name = "symbol",
192 .id_table = id_table,
193 .num_ports = 1,
194 .attach = symbol_startup,
195 .port_probe = symbol_port_probe,
196 .port_remove = symbol_port_remove,
197 .open = symbol_open,
198 .close = symbol_close,
199 .throttle = symbol_throttle,
200 .unthrottle = symbol_unthrottle,
201 .read_int_callback = symbol_int_callback,
204 static struct usb_serial_driver * const serial_drivers[] = {
205 &symbol_device, NULL
208 module_usb_serial_driver(serial_drivers, id_table);
210 MODULE_LICENSE("GPL");
